The Framework Document sets out the relationship and responsibilities agreed between Salix and the Department for Energy Security and Net Zero (“Department”). The current version of the agreement was published in January 2025, and can be found below.

Salix operates within delegated authorities agreed with the Department and HM Treasury, subject to any obligations under company law as a limited company. The CEO of Salix is the Accounting Officer for Salix and is accountable in respect of the handling and use of public funds. The Department has a shareholder representative director on the Salix Board.

The Board of Directors

A Board composed of executive and non-executive directors ensures that effective arrangements are in place to provide assurance on risk management, governance and internal control. This meets at least every two months. The Board works in accordance with a Business Operating Framework and Scheme of Delegation and Board members must observe the Code of Conduct for Board Members, see below.

The Board has two Committees to assist with its work:

Audit, Risk and Assurance Committee

The Audit, Risk and Assurance Committee meets quarterly and provides assurance on risk specifically. Its Terms of Reference can be found below.

The committee maintains oversight of internal audit activities, which are independent of operational activities.

People and Remuneration Committee

The People and Remuneration Committee meets at least twice a year. It provides guidance and oversight with regards to people strategies, core people policies and succession planning. It considers the salary and performance awards for the Chief Executive and the Executive Management Team, in line with Cabinet Office/HM Treasury guidance, and plays an advisory role in the pay setting process for all staff. Its Terms of Reference can be found below. The minutes of this Committee are confidential.
